**Ticket: Date formats not localized on invoice screens**

Since you're new to the Pellwick codebase: the invoice views in Ledgerbird hard-code MM/DD/YYYY, which breaks for our Velmont and Oskarin regions. We should be pulling the format from the user's locale profile via the FormatService, not string templates. Check the InvoiceHeader and PaymentHistory components first; those are the worst offenders. QA reproduced this on staging yesterday. The failing build that surfaced this is identified by the token below.

session token of yahap-fafop = htk9_f6aa94135

Action item from the Ferncastle diagram editor incident: the undo stack grew unbounded during long collaborative sessions, exhausting browser memory and producing the freezes support saw in tickets last week. We are capping stack depth, snapshot intervals, and coalescing windows, and support should reference these values when diagnosing similar reports. The caps that ship in the hotfix are defined as follows.

tuning constants:
RATE_LIMITS = {
    "zorael": 10,
    "oliix": 1,
    "holix": 2,
    "quenix": 10,
}

- [ ] Leaked file descriptor hunt: run the Copperline soak test for six hours and confirm the descriptor count in the `relayd` process stays flat. Last release we shipped with a slow leak in the archive uploader that only surfaced after two days in production. Capture the before/after counts in the release notes. Results must be verified and signed off by the engineer named below.

approver of tawip-bagap = Holdor Silath